Lake Manyara provides a perfect introduction to Tanzania’s birdlife. More than 400 species have been recorded, and even a first-time visitor to Africa might reasonably expect to observe 100 of these in one day. Inland of the floodplain, a narrow belt of acacia woodland is the favoured haunt of Manyara’s legendary tree-climbing lions and impressively tusked elephants. Continuing as far as the eyes can see is the vast Serengeti. “Serengeti” means endless plain. And this is 6900 sq. mile (1800 sq. km). It is also home to 2,000,000 wildebeests and 800,000 zebras. Serengeti offers arguably the most scintillating game-viewing in Africa: great herds of buffalo, smaller groups of elephant and giraffe, and thousands upon thousands of eland, topi, kongoni, impala and Grant’s gazelle. The wildebeest migration normally passes through the area in April, May and November, however the Seronera area is within reach of both the southern plains and the Western Corridor. The resident game in the area is phenomenal and species such as elephant, buffalo, gazelle, zebra, lion and a variety of other predators and herbivores can be seen here all year round. Explore the range of different habitats that include swamps, woodland, soda lakes and the world famous Serengeti short grass plains. See great herds of wildebeest and zebra.

Among the thousands of Baobab that mark the landscape, we will enjoy Tanzania’s largest concentration of elephants. In addition to elephants, leopards, ostrich, lions, warthog, zebras and cheetahs are common sightings in Tarangire. If we are fortunate, we may encounter the much endangered wild dog. As this park is slightly off the main safari route, majority of travelers leave this out in favor of the nearer ones, which leaves major parts of Tarangire untouched.
